Is there a way to configure wxSmith to use enums for IDs instead of "static const long". I understand the reasons for wanting to use static const long, but there are cases where I actually want an enum... for instance so I can use a switch(){} statement to case through all the possible IDs.

It does not work, because the value is calculated at runtime with wxNewId() and that is not allowed in switch-statements.
